Top 5 Play Pass Games Performance in Nigeria Q1 2024
In Q1 2024, the top 5 Play Pass games in Nigeria showed varied performance with steady tr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. Sensor Tower provides detailed insights into these metrics.
In the first quarter of 2024, the top 5 Play Pass games in Nigeria demonstrated diverse trends in we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a detailed look at their performance based on data from Sensor Tower.
Beach Buggy Racing saw a notable peak in weekly revenue, hitting approximately $60 in the final week of February. Weekly downloads fluctuated, starting at 16.5K in early January and closing the quarter at about 12.4K. Active users showed a slight decline initially but rebounded to around 107K by the end of March.
Hungry Shark Evolution experienced a surge in weekly revenue, reaching $58 in the last week of February. Weekly downloads had a varied pattern, peaking at 10.8K in early January and dipping to 3.1K in early March. The game maintained a strong active user base, averaging around 178K by the end of the quarter.
LEGO® DUPLO® WORLD displayed consistent trends in weekly revenue, with a high of $33 in mid-March. Download numbers remained modest, fluctuating between 46 and 106 weekly. Active users hovered around 300, showing slight increases and decreases throughout the quarter.
Riptide GP2 saw a significant jump in weekly revenue in mid-March, reaching $21. The game’s downloads started strong at 17.9K in early January and maintained a steady rate, closing at about 10.2K. Active users showed a positive trend, climbing from 83.4K to around 88.2K by the end of March.
Disney Coloring World had stable weekly revenue, consistently around $5-$7. Weekly downloads varied, peaking at 430 in mid-January and ending the quarter at 419. Active users saw a slight increase, starting at 1.1K and reaching approximately 1.1K by the end of March.
